The NFSA has released colourised footage of the last known surviving Tasmanian tiger - or Thylacine - for National Threatened Species Day. Read more about how this black and white footage has been given a new life. https://www.nfsa.gov.au/latest/colourised-footage-last-tasmanian-tiger

Original 35mm nitrate negative film shot by naturalist David Fleay at Beaumaris Zoo, Hobart in December 1933.
Colourised by Samuel François-Steininger at the Paris-based, Composite Films, from a scan of the negative by the National Film and Sound Archive Australia.
